Today I was lucky and scored a Mamiya C330 and C220 in a trade for some other gear. The 330 seems to be in excellent condition but has one problem I found while cleaning it. The foam between the focusing screen and the holder had turned to both a black dust and goo. I want to replace it but the foam seems thinner than that I have used for light seals for camera backs. Does anyone know where to get replacement foam for it or what the thickness should be. This is my go to place to get help. The C220 is in decent working condition, but has a bunch of wear. They both have 80mm lenses, so I'm debating selling the 220 to finance another lens. Thanks in advance for any help.
